Attic Bathroom Remodeling in Bradenton, FL
Attic bathroom remodeling involves converting unused attic space into a functional and stylish bathroom area. This service covers a variety of projects, including adding new bathrooms in previously unfinished attics, updating existing attic bathrooms with modern fixtures, and improving layout and storage solutions. Homeowners typically want to understand the structural considerations, plumbing and electrical requirements, and insulation needs before beginning a project to ensure the space is safe, efficient, and comfortable.
Property owners often seek attic bathroom remodeling to maximize available space, enhance home value, or create a convenient bathroom in a secondary area of the home. It’s important to consider factors such as ceiling height, ventilation, and access points when planning the project. Understanding these elements helps ensure the finished space meets both aesthetic preferences and practical needs, resulting in a functional bathroom that complements the existing home layout.

Attic Bathroom Remodeling Questions
What types of attic bathroom renovations are common? Typical projects include converting attic spaces into full bathrooms, adding shower or tub areas, and updating fixtures and finishes to improve functionality and style.
Are there any structural considerations for attic bathroom remodeling? Yes, it’s important to assess ceiling height, load-bearing capacity, and ventilation options before starting the renovation.
Can attic bathrooms include modern amenities? Yes, many attic bathroom upgrades incorporate features like energy-efficient lighting, modern plumbing fixtures, and space-saving storage solutions.
What should property owners know about attic bathroom ventilation? Proper ventilation is essential to prevent moisture buildup, which can be addressed with exhaust fans and adequate airflow design.
